Brian Idalski was hired as head women's hockey coach at the University of North Dakota on April 11, 2007 and was officially introduced at a press conference at Ralph Engelstad Arena. Idalski spent the 2006-07 season as an assistant coach with St. Cloud State's women's hockey program, where his primary responsibilities included coaching the defensemen, scouting opponents and overseeing all aspects of recruiting.
